Hi, =net-vpn/tor-0.3.5.8 default configuration refers /var/run in its default configuration: $ cat /etc/tor/torrc # # Minimal torrc so tor will work out of the box # User tor PIDFile /var/run/tor/tor.pid Log notice syslog DataDirectory /var/lib/tor/data
/etc/init.d/tor:pidfile=/var/run/tor/tor.pid /etc/init.d/tor: checkpath -d -m 0755 -o tor:tor /var/run/tor
